Macadamia in Belagavi: Complete Cultivation Guide

Overview: Is macadamia right for your land in Belagavi?

Macadamia is a high-value nut tree with good potential in parts of Karnataka where elevation, rainfall and soils are suitable. Belagavi district offers pockets of favourable conditions — moderate elevation, well-distributed monsoon rains and mild winters — but success depends on careful site selection, irrigation planning and attention to soil drainage.

Climate and soil requirements

Key points to check before planting:

  • Climate: Macadamia prefers subtropical to mild-temperate climates. It does best where temperatures generally range between 10–30°C. Frost is damaging; avoid frost-prone low-lying hollows.
  • Rainfall: Annual rainfall of 1,000–2,000 mm is adequate if well distributed; supplemental irrigation during dry spells is essential for flowering and nut fill.
  • Altitude: Many successful Indian plantings are at moderate elevations; evaluate microclimate rather than relying only on district average elevations.
  • Soil: Deep, well-drained soils with good organic matter are ideal. Macadamia is sensitive to waterlogging — avoid black cotton soils or plan for raised beds and drainage.
  • pH: Prefer slightly acidic to neutral soils (pH 5.5–6.5). If pH is high, consider corrective measures like elemental sulphur after soil testing.

Variety and plant material

Choose varieties suited to local conditions and market requirements. Consider:

  • Locally tested or regionally adapted cultivars from research stations or reputable nurseries.
  • Clonal, grafted plants for uniformity and earlier bearing versus seedling plants that may be variable and later to bear.
  • Rootstocks: Some rootstocks improve tolerance to heavier soils or specific local problems — consult a regional horticultural extension or nurseryman.

Planting layout and spacing

Common spacings vary with management goals. Consider these practical layouts:

  • Commercial high-density: 6 x 4 m or 7 x 5 m for quicker canopy closure, but requires more pruning and thinning as trees mature.
  • Standard: 8 x 8 m for long-term orchards with less intensive pruning.

Row orientation should favour air flow and ease of mechanisation, where applicable. Leave headlands for machinery and water lines.

Land preparation and planting

  • Clear vegetation and dig pits about 60 x 60 x 60 cm. If drainage is poor, construct raised mounds or ridges.
  • Mix topsoil with compost or well-rotted farmyard manure into the backfill. A common practice is to add 10–20 kg of compost and a handful of rock phosphate per pit, adjusting based on soil test.
  • Plant at the same depth as the nursery bag. Avoid burying the graft union on grafted trees.
  • Mulch around the tree with organic material, keeping mulch a short distance from the stem to prevent collar rot.

Irrigation and moisture management

Macadamia needs reliable moisture, especially in the first 3–4 years and during flowering and nut fill:

  • Irrigation system: Drip irrigation is efficient — provides a constant root zone moisture and reduces fungal disease risk.
  • Frequency: Young trees often need weekly watering in dry periods; mature trees require supplemental irrigation timed to flowering and nut development.
  • Mulch: Maintain 6–10 cm organic mulch to conserve moisture and build soil health.

Nutrition and fertiliser management

Root growth and canopy development affect long-term production. Use soil and leaf tests to tailor inputs, but general guidance:

  • Young trees: Apply balanced NPK in split applications to encourage vegetative growth. Include organic fertiliser or compost annually.
  • Mature trees: Apply fertiliser based on leaf analysis. Macadamias commonly respond to nitrogen and potassium; inadequate potassium reduces kernel quality and yields.
  • Micronutrients: Zinc and manganese deficiencies occur in some soils; correct based on tissue tests rather than routine blanket spraying.

Pruning and canopy management

Pruning shapes the tree for light penetration, pest management and harvest ease:

  • Young phase (0–3 years): Form a strong scaffold structure with 3–5 well-spaced branches. Remove weak, crossing branches and suckers.
  • Mature phase: Light pruning to open canopy, remove dead wood and control height for mechanical or manual harvest. Avoid heavy pruning just before major flowering.
  • Timing: Prune after nut drop and before the main new growth flush; adjust for local seasonal patterns.

Flowering and pollination

Macadamia flowers are insect-pollinated. To improve nut set:

  • Encourage pollinators by maintaining flowering groundcover or nearby nectar sources.
  • Plant compatible cultivars that overlap in flowering time; some orchards mix pollinator varieties to improve set.
  • Avoid heavy insecticide use during bloom. If sprays are necessary, target them to minimize pollinator exposure (time of day, selective products).

Pests and diseases — practical control

Major problems in this region can include nut borers, scale, rodent damage, and root rots where drainage is poor. Management principles:

  • Scouting: Walk the orchard weekly during high-risk periods to find early signs of pests or disease.
  • Cultural controls: Good sanitation (collect dropped nuts), avoid over-irrigation, and maintain tree vigour.
  • Biological and chemical control: Use pheromone traps for specific borers where available, release or conserve natural enemies, and apply registered insecticides targeted to the pest and timed to vulnerable stages.
  • Fungal diseases: Improve drainage, remove infected material and consider copper- or sulphur-based protectants in consultation with extension advice.

Harvesting and postharvest handling

Harvest timing and postharvest handling affect kernel quality and market value:

  • Harvest: Nuts drop naturally when mature. Regular collection (every few days during peak drop) prevents quality loss and pest infestations.
  • Drying: Dry shell-on nuts promptly to reduce kernel spoilage. Traditional sun-drying is used but manage drying to avoid uneven heating and mould; mechanical dryers provide more control if available.
  • Processing: Many growers sell shelled kernels to processors or shell-on to intermediaries. Dehusking and shelling require clean facilities and attention to moisture and contamination.
  • Storage: Store dried kernels in cool, dry conditions in airtight containers to preserve quality. High humidity encourages rancidity and mould.

Economics and time to income

Macadamia is a long-term investment. Establishment costs are higher than many annual crops due to trees, irrigation and ground preparation. Trees generally begin to produce commercially meaningful crops after 3–5 years, with full production later. Plan cash flow accordingly and consider intercropping or temporary crops during the establishment years if appropriate.

Marketing and selling

Know your market before committing:

  • Market options: Local processors, exporters, kernel traders or value-add processors. Some growers form cooperatives to reach export markets or to invest in processing.
  • Quality: Buyers pay premiums for high kernel recovery, clean, undamaged kernels and specified moisture levels. Invest in good postharvest handling to attain better prices.
  • Certification and traceability: Organic or sustainable certifications can open premium markets but require investment in record-keeping and approved inputs.
  • Contracting: Consider forward contracts with processors for price security, but check contract terms on quality standards and penalties.

Practical tips for Belagavi growers

  • Do a small trial block before committing large acreage — test local cultivar performance and irrigation needs.
  • Ensure reliable irrigation during dry months; macadamia responds poorly to sustained drought and to waterlogging.
  • Work with local nurseries and extension services for planting material and technical advice; local experience shortens the learning curve.
  • Keep detailed records of inputs, pruning, yields and pest events — they pay off when making management or marketing decisions.

Where to get help

Contact the local Krishi Vigyan Kendra (KVK), horticultural department, or universities with horticulture programs for region-specific advice, variety trials and pest-management support. Nurseries supplying grafted, disease-free planting stock are critical — inspect root systems and ask about hardening and post-sale support.

Conclusion

Macadamia can be a profitable tree crop in Belagavi when the site is right and management focuses on drainage, irrigation, variety choice and disciplined postharvest handling. Start small, learn the local responses of chosen varieties, and scale up once you can reliably produce good-quality, dry, clean kernels for sale.
